Nunavut needs good, reliable information

Summary by Nunatsiaq News
There’s an old expression that a lie can travel halfway around the world before the truth puts on its shoes. In the internet age, that lie now travels at the speed of light. That’s why it’s increasingly important for people to get good information from reliable sources quickly. Combating the spread of misinformation was one of the topics that came up a month ago when Nunavut’s MLAs met with representatives of five news organizations that report …
